Calendar App
A full-stack calendar application built with Rust, featuring a Yew frontend and Axum backend with CalDAV integration.
Features
- Interactive calendar interface
- Event creation and management
- CalDAV server integration
- User authentication with JWT
- iCal format support
- Weekly recurrence patterns
- Responsive web design
Architecture
- Frontend: Yew (Rust WebAssembly)
- Backend: Axum (Rust async web framework)
- Shared Models: RFC 5545-compliant VEvent structures
- Protocol: CalDAV for calendar synchronization
- Database: SQLite (via migrations)
- Build Tool: Trunk for frontend bundling
